    Tsenacommacah: The Forgotten Realm of the Powhatan Long before English settlers landed in Jamestown in 1607, a powerful Indigenous realm stretched along the coast of Virginia: Tsenacommacah, homeland of the Powhatan Confederacy. Under the leadership of Wahunsenacawh (Chief Powhatan), it united more than 30 Algonquian-speaking tribes – a political masterpiece the European newcomers could hardly…
